What Is a Business Continuity Plan?

A Business Continuity Plan outlines the steps your organization must take to continue operating during and after a disruption. While disaster recovery focuses specifically on technology systems, business continuity covers people, processes, and technology, ensuring that all critical functions stay online, or return quickly.

For MSP-supported environments, a BCP typically includes:

  • Data backup and recovery procedures
  • Redundant environments and failover options
  • Communication plans for employees and clients
  • Defined roles and responsibilities during a crisis
  • Risk assessments and mitigation strategies
  • Security protocols to reduce downtime and data loss

Key Components of a Strong MSP-Focused Business Continuity Plan

Creating a BCP is not a one-size-fits-all process. However, the following elements should be present in every plan to ensure resilience and reliability.

1. Comprehensive Risk Assessment

Identify potential threats, cyber incidents, hardware failures, environmental risks, and more. Understanding vulnerabilities allows you to prepare effectively.

2. Data Backup Strategy

Backups should be:

  • Frequent
  • Encrypted
  • Offsite/cloud-based
  • Tested regularly

A strong BCP ensures your data is recoverable and protected.

3. Disaster Recovery Procedures

Your BCP should detail exactly how to restore systems, who is responsible, and how long recovery should take. MSP-led disaster recovery dramatically shortens downtime.

4. Clear Communication Plan

Employees must know:

  • Who to contact
  • How to respond
  • What steps to follow

A communication plan prevents confusion during high-stress situations.

5. Failover and Redundant Systems

Redundancy ensures that even if one system fails, operations can continue with minimal interruption.

6. Regular Testing and Updating
